The notion of day trading is not new to those interested in financial markets. It's a technique where traders purchase and dispose a position within the same trading day, hoping to make money from small price fluctuations.

But what exactly does day trading involve? Simply put, day trading entails the swift buying and selling of securities over the period of a single trading day. The objective is to benefit from minimal market fluctuations.

An important perks of day trading is the potential for quick profits. As a day trader, you're consistently on the lookout for prospects to make the most of small price shifts. Another advantage of day trading is that it can be done from virtually any location, as long as you have a computer and a steady internet connection.

However, it's also crucial to mention that day trading carries its risks. The same rapid market changes that can make profits can also result in losses. Therefore, it requires a good deal of experience, restraint, and strategies to be successful.
